ID Biomedical Corporation Company Profile

ID Biomedical wants to take an ounce of prevention and shove it up your nose. The company is focused on the development of vaccines based on its proprietary Proteosome intranasal delivery technology. ID Biomedical's lead product under development is FluINsure, a nasally administered vaccine for influenza. The company is also researching the Streptavax vaccine that would prevent group A streptococcal infection and PGCvax, that would prevent diseases caused by streptococcus pneumoniae. In addition, the company has vaccines in pre-clinical development for grass and tree pollen allergies and bacteria that cause plague pneumonia. The company is a subsidiary of GlaxoSmithKline, having been purchased in 2005.
